Collections let you organize models into different groups. You can collect both your own models and other users' models.
To add a model to a collection, just click the +Add to button on the model page.
Here, you can add the model to an existing collection, or create a new collection.
There is no limit to the number of collections you can create, and models can be added to more than one collection.
You can view your own Collections from your profile by clicking the Collections tab, or you can replace the "username" with your own in this URL structure: https://sketchfab.com/username/collections
The Collections page for your profile is public, but collections will not appear publicly if:
- They are empty; or
- They contain only private models.
From the Collections tab on your profile, you can click a Collection thumbnail and click the cog icon to access Settings. From Settings, you can edit the collection's title and description, or delete it. Deleting a collection will not delete the models in it.
Click Share to get a short link to this page. For details on embedding collections, see Playlists.
Click Subscribe to receive updates when the Collection owner adds a new model to the collection.
